covid 19
We at Anti Hunger Squad Foundation are trying to spread awareness on Coronavirus. We have pledged to fight this deadly virus and defeat it. As the crisis around the Covid-19 pandemic grows, the livelihoods of a large number of families surviving on daily wages have been shaken up. We have initiated a campaign to provide food support to such families and to help them have a reliable supply of meals in the absence of employment opportunities.

yaas cyclone relief
may 2021:
The Anti-Hunger Squad is helping people in the following areas in West Bengal that have been affected by cyclone Yaas:
-Sagar Island, South 24 Parganas
-Mousuni Island, South 24 Parganas
-Tajpur, Purba Medinipur
-Purshottampur, Purba Medinipur
-Silampur, Purba Medinipur
-Sundarban Gosaba, South 24 Parganas
